Topics Covered
- 1. Introduction to STEM Education: Learners will explore the core principles of STEM education and its importance in modern curriculum. They will gain an understanding of the interconnectedness of science, technology, engineering, and mathematics.
- 2. Curriculum Design and Development: This module covers the process of designing and developing STEM curricula that meet educational standards and engage students. Learners will create a basic STEM lesson plan.
- 3. Teaching Strategies for STEM Education: Learners will study various teaching methods and strategies to effectively deliver STEM content. Practical skills include the use of project-based learning and inquiry-based instruction.
- 4. Assessment and Evaluation in STEM Programs: This module focuses on evaluating student learning in STEM programs. Learners will learn to design and implement formative and summative assessments.
- 5. Integrating Technology in STEM Education: Learners will explore how technology can be used to enhance STEM learning. Practical skills include the selection and integration of digital tools and software in the classroom.
- 6. Hands-On STEM Activities: This module covers the planning and execution of hands-on STEM activities. Learners will develop and implement a range of activities that promote problem-solving and critical thinking.
- 7. Developing STEM Programs for Diverse Learners: Learners will learn to create STEM programs that are inclusive and accessible to all students, including those with diverse learning needs and backgrounds.
- 8. STEM Leadership and Collaboration: This module focuses on leading and collaborating in STEM education initiatives. Learners will develop skills in mentoring, team building, and community outreach in STEM contexts.
- 9. Professional Development in STEM Education: Learners will explore ongoing professional development opportunities and resources for STEM educators. Practical skills include networking and attending professional conferences.
- 10. Research and Evidence in STEM Education: This module covers the importance of research in STEM education and how to use evidence to inform teaching practices. Learners will learn to review and apply current research in their own programs.
